The Trade-offs: What Happens When You Cook Onions?

Onions are known for their potent health benefits, largely attributed to two key classes of compounds: flavonoid antioxidants like quercetin and sulfur-containing compounds. When you apply heat, a fascinating shift occurs in these nutrients, resulting in both losses and gains depending on the cooking method and duration.

The Impact on Quercetin and Antioxidants

Quercetin is a powerful antioxidant and anti-inflammatory agent found in high concentrations in the outer layers of onions. Interestingly, research has shown that some cooking methods, particularly baking and grilling, can increase the bioavailability of these flavonols. A 2021 study published in Foods concluded that baking significantly increased the total phenolic compounds available for absorption in both yellow and red onions. This happens as heat breaks down the onion's cell walls, making the bound quercetin more accessible to the body.

The Fate of Sulfur Compounds

Unlike quercetin, the organosulfur compounds responsible for the onion's pungent flavor, tear-inducing properties, and anti-platelet activity are quite sensitive to heat. These compounds are created by an enzymatic reaction when the onion is chopped or crushed. Cooking, especially prolonged boiling, significantly reduces their quantity. This trade-off means cooked onions offer less in terms of anti-clotting benefits compared to their raw counterparts.

Prebiotics, Vitamins, and Minerals

Fortunately, much of the onion's fibrous content and many of its minerals are more resilient to heat. Onions are rich in prebiotics, such as fructans, which feed beneficial bacteria in the gut. These fibers largely survive the cooking process, promoting digestive health whether raw or cooked. Minerals like potassium, calcium, and manganese also remain stable. However, water-soluble vitamins like Vitamin C are more prone to degradation during cooking, especially with prolonged boiling.

Comparison: Raw vs. Cooked Onions

Here’s a snapshot of the key nutritional differences between raw and cooked onions:

Feature Raw Onions Cooked Onions
Quercetin Bioavailability Lower absorption than some cooked forms. Can increase with methods like baking or grilling.
Sulfur Compounds Highest concentration; pungent flavor and tear-inducing. Significantly reduced concentration; milder, sweeter flavor.
Anti-Platelet Activity High, contributes to preventing blood clots. Reduced strength, especially with longer cooking times.
Prebiotic Fiber Excellent source for feeding gut bacteria. Retained, and can be easier for sensitive guts to digest.
Vitamin C Higher content, but also lost with heat. Some loss occurs depending on cooking method.
Overall Flavor Sharp, pungent, and crunchy. Mellow, sweeter, and softer.
Digestibility Can cause discomfort for individuals with sensitivities like IBS. Generally easier to digest and less likely to cause gas.

The Best Cooking Methods for Onion Nutrition

Not all cooking is created equal. The method you choose can greatly influence the nutritional outcome. To maximize your onion's benefits, consider these options:

  • Baking and Grilling: These methods have been shown to increase the bioaccessibility of important phenolic compounds like quercetin. This means your body can absorb more of these beneficial antioxidants. Stuffed baked onions or grilled onion slices are excellent choices.
  • Sautéing: A good middle-ground method that retains many nutrients. Sautéing can also break down tough cell walls, making some nutrients more accessible. Avoid high-heat frying, which can lead to greater nutrient loss and potentially form undesirable compounds if oils are heated to excess.
  • Light Steaming: For those who prefer a softer texture without frying, steaming for a short period (under 10 minutes) can preserve more nutrients than prolonged boiling.
  • Mild Cooking: Adding onions to soups and stews and simmering gently allows some nutrients to be transferred to the broth, so you don't lose all the benefits.

Flavor, Digestibility, and Allergies

Beyond nutrition, cooking fundamentally changes the onion's character. The sharp, tear-jerking compounds mellow and sweeten under heat, transforming the flavor profile and making it a versatile base for countless recipes. This mellowing effect is also a boon for people with sensitive digestive systems, as cooked onions are often better tolerated by individuals with conditions like Irritable Bowel Syndrome (IBS), who may struggle with the fructans in raw onions. It is worth noting, however, that some individuals may have allergic reactions to onions, which can manifest even after cooking.

The Verdict on Cooked Onions

The notion that cooking destroys all the health benefits of onions is a misconception. While certain heat-sensitive compounds are reduced, cooked onions remain a highly nutritious addition to your diet, especially when baked or grilled. The key is to see cooking as an act of transformation, not destruction. Instead of a sharp, potent medicine, a cooked onion becomes a milder, sweeter vehicle for a powerful arsenal of antioxidants, minerals, and prebiotic fiber.

For maximum benefit, incorporating a balance of both raw and cooked onions into your diet is an ideal strategy. Whether you're enjoying raw red onion on a salad or a hearty stew with caramelized yellow onions, you're still reaping significant rewards from this foundational vegetable.
